Yes, that is how it mounts. For the tube, you will insert the fish wire from the center bolt hole and push the "spring end" through the tube to the outside towards the wheel. From there you will slip on the backing plate and then thread the bolt onto the "spring". Don't worry, it won't fall off, but thread it as far as possible. Pull it back through and tighten up.

To get the plastic bumper piece up, heat it up so you don't crack it. Just use the hair dryer when the old lady aint looking. Look under the bumper and see the snaps that snap it into place, just push them up so the plastic piece is free. I just did the center step part. I had enough give and room to get my torque wrench in there.

I started with the top bumper bolts so that it held it in place when I fished the wire through. This kept me from having to hold it up while trying to fish the wire through. Got me?

When you do get another hitch, just let us know. They are rated at 500/5000 and 1200/12000 Weight distributed.
